Overall Objectives
Vista research work is concerned with various types of spatio-temporal images, (mainly video images and video-microscopy). We are investigating methods to analyze dynamic scenes, and, more generally, dynamic phenomena, within image sequences. We address the full range of problems raised by the analysis of such dynamic contents with a focus on image motion analysis issues: denoising, motion detection, motion estimation, motion-based segmentation, tracking, motion recognition and interpretation with learning. We usually rely on statistical approaches, resorting to: Markov models, Bayesian inference, robust estimation, particle filtering, learning. Application-wise, we focus our attention on two main domains: content-aware video applications and biological imaging. For that, a number of collaborations, academic and industrial, national and international, are set up.
